*When OW is applied again before the previous duration expires, duration simply gets reset regardless of the level of the second application: if OW is applied at level 80 while it is still being applied at level 60, level 60 damage is still applied for the reset duration (and vice versa).

*Replenish Life from items is a direct counter: OW applied by a level 30 player's melee attack on another player would result in 109 bit life drain per frame, which Replenish Life +109 would counter entirely; a ranged attack would result in 54 bit life drain per frame, which Replenish Life +54 would counter entirely.
